How are cases of criminal responsibility of adolescents addressed in Ecuador?
Cases of criminal responsibility of adolescents are addressed through the application of socio-educational measures established in the Comprehensive Organic Criminal Code, seeking the rehabilitation and reintegration of minors in conflict with the law.

What rights do children have in a divorce process in El Salvador?
In a divorce process in El Salvador, children have rights that must be protected. These include the right to maintain a relationship with both parents, receive adequate child support, access to education and health care, among others.

What is the role of expert associations in certifying experts who can provide testimony in court records and in promoting quality standards in expert testimony?
Expert associations play an essential role in certifying experts who can provide testimony in court records. Their responsibility includes evaluating the competence and experience of experts, ensuring the quality and validity of their testimonies. They collaborate with judicial entities and experts to establish quality standards in the expert opinion, promoting objectivity and precision in the presentation of expert evidence. Their participation is key to the reliability of the expert opinion within judicial processes, ensuring that the information provided is substantiated and professional.
